A recent State Supreme Court decision overruled Washington's voter-approved public charter school law and is threatening to shut down local public charter schools.

Washington legislators have the power to fix the mess the court created. 

Shutting down every public charter school takes our state in the wrong direction — back towards the one-size-fits-all approach to education that we believe does not work. Voters approved public charter schools to provide more high-quality public school options for Washington families, particularly in communities that are too often left behind.

Washington's public charter schools are helping to close the education equity gap. Nearly two-thirds of students in public charter schools are from low-income families and almost 70% are students of color. Allowing public charter schools to close down will disproportionately affect families who turned to charters because their child's needs were not being met.
